The longevity of rubber coatings depends on several factors, including the type of rubber used, the application method, environmental conditions, and the specific use case. Generally, rubber coatings can last anywhere from 5 to 20 years.
1. **Type of Rubber**: Different types of rubber, such as natural rubber, silicone rubber, or synthetic rubbers like EPDM, have varying durability. For instance, EPDM is known for its excellent weather resistance and can last longer in outdoor applications.
2. **Application Method**: Proper application is crucial for the longevity of rubber coatings. Techniques such as spraying, brushing, or dipping must be done correctly to ensure a uniform and adequate thickness, which can significantly affect durability.
3. **Environmental Conditions**: Exposure to UV light, temperature fluctuations, moisture, and chemicals can degrade rubber coatings over time. Coatings used in harsh environments may have a shorter lifespan compared to those in controlled indoor settings.
4. **Use Case**: The specific application also influences how long a rubber coating will last. For example, coatings on surfaces that experience heavy wear and tear, such as industrial floors or machinery, may need more frequent reapplication compared to those on less stressed surfaces.
5. **Maintenance**: Regular maintenance, such as cleaning and inspections, can extend the life of rubber coatings. Addressing minor damages promptly can prevent further degradation.
In summary, while rubber coatings can last from 5 to 20 years, their actual lifespan is contingent upon the aforementioned factors. Proper selection, application, and maintenance are key to maximizing their durability.
